一、第三方平台对接流程
通过API接口对接主流云平台时,需遵循以下标准化流程:
- 在目标平台创建应用并获取
Client ID
和Secret Key
- 配置OAuth 2.0授权回调地址,完成身份验证对接
- 通过平台提供的SDK实现自动化上传功能
以AWS S3为例,需在IAM角色中配置存储桶访问策略,并通过boto3
库实现Python脚本批量上传。
二、服务器配置优化策略
针对不同规模的源码项目,建议采用分级配置方案:
- 基础环境优化:安装Nginx/Apache并启用HTTP/2协议
- 性能调优:设置PHP-FPM进程池或Node.js集群模式
- 自动化部署:配置Git Webhook实现持续集成
项目规模 | CPU | 内存 | 存储类型 |
---|---|---|---|
小型项目 | 2核 | 4GB | SSD 50GB |
中型项目 | 4核 | 8GB | NVMe 200GB |
三、安全与权限控制方案
构建安全上传体系需实施多层防护:
- 配置SSH密钥登录替代密码认证
- 设置文件系统ACL权限,遵循最小权限原则
- 部署WAF防火墙过滤异常请求
建议定期使用lynis
进行安全审计,并通过fail2ban
防御暴力破解。
四、测试与部署验证
完成配置后需执行验证流程:
- 使用
curl -I
检查HTTP响应头信息 - 通过
ab
工具进行压力测试 - 监控
top
和htop
实时资源消耗
部署后建议配置Prometheus+Granafa实现可视化监控。
本指南系统性地整合了源码上传空间的平台对接与配置优化方案,通过标准化流程实现从开发环境到生产环境的无缝衔接。重点强调安全策略与性能调优的平衡,为不同规模项目提供可扩展的部署架构。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/742754.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。